1. Streamlining Workflow and Reducing Labor Costs
One of the most significant benefits of modern kitchen equipment is its ability to automate repetitive and time-consuming tasks. From high-capacity dough mixers that can handle large batches with perfect consistency to automated bread slicers that deliver uniform cuts every time, these machines free up your staff to focus on more value-added activities like recipe development and quality control. This not only boosts productivity but also helps to reduce labor costs, a critical consideration in today’s competitive market. By automating key processes, you can achieve more with the same number of staff, or even reduce your reliance on manual labor, leading to significant long-term savings.
2. Ensuring Consistency and Quality
In the foodservice industry, consistency is key to customer satisfaction. Modern kitchen equipment is engineered for precision, ensuring that every dish is prepared to the same high standard. Programmable ovens with precise temperature and humidity controls, for example, can produce perfectly baked goods every time, while advanced planetary mixers ensure that ingredients are blended to the exact consistency required. This level of precision is difficult to achieve with manual methods, especially during busy periods. By investing in equipment that delivers consistent results, you can build a reputation for quality and reliability that will keep your customers coming back for more.
3. Optimizing Energy Consumption and Sustainability
Energy costs are a significant operational expense for any commercial kitchen. Modern kitchen equipment is designed with energy efficiency in mind, helping you to reduce your environmental footprint and your utility bills. From induction cooktops that use less energy than traditional gas or electric ranges to high-efficiency ovens that are better insulated to retain heat, these innovations can lead to substantial savings over the life of the equipment. Furthermore, many modern machines are designed to use less water, further reducing your operational costs and contributing to your sustainability goals. Choosing energy-efficient equipment is not only good for your bottom line but also a powerful way to demonstrate your commitment to environmental responsibility.
4. Enhancing Food Safety and Hygiene
Maintaining the highest standards of food safety and hygiene is non-negotiable in the foodservice industry. Modern kitchen equipment is designed to be easy to clean and sanitize, with features such as smooth, non-porous surfaces and easily removable parts. Many machines also incorporate advanced hygiene features, such as automated cleaning cycles, to further reduce the risk of cross-contamination. 5. Maximizing Space and Flexibility
Kitchen space is often at a premium, and it’s essential to make the most of every square foot. Modern kitchen equipment is often designed to be more compact and multi-functional than its predecessors. Combi-ovens, for example, can perform multiple cooking functions in a single unit, saving valuable floor space. Similarly, modular equipment can be configured to fit your specific layout and workflow, allowing you to create a more efficient and ergonomic kitchen. By choosing equipment that is designed for flexibility, you can create a more agile and adaptable kitchen that can easily evolve to meet the changing needs of your business.

1. Smart and Connected Appliances (IoT)
The Internet of Things (IoT) is connecting kitchen equipment in unprecedented ways, creating a network of smart appliances that can communicate with each other and be controlled remotely. Ovens can be preheated from a smartphone, refrigerators can monitor their own inventory and automatically reorder supplies, and deep fryers can track oil quality and alert staff when it needs to be changed. This level of connectivity provides operators with real-time data and control over their kitchen, allowing them to optimize performance, reduce energy consumption, and prevent equipment failures before they happen.
2. Automation and Robotics
Automation is no longer the stuff of science fiction; it’s a reality in many modern kitchens. Robotic arms can be programmed to perform a wide range of tasks, from flipping burgers and frying French fries to assembling salads and decorating cakes. Automated systems can also handle a variety of back-of-house tasks, such as washing dishes and transporting food. By automating these repetitive and often physically demanding jobs, kitchens can improve speed and consistency, reduce the risk of human error, and free up staff to focus on more creative and customer-facing roles.
3.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ning
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are bringing a new level of intelligence to kitchen equipment. AI-powered ovens can recognize the food that is placed inside them and automatically adjust the cooking time and temperature for perfect results. Smart inventory management systems can use AI to analyze sales data and predict future demand, helping to reduce food waste and prevent stockouts. AI can also be used to optimize kitchen workflows, identify bottlenecks, and suggest improvements to improve efficiency. As AI technology continues to evolve, it will undoubtedly play an increasingly important role in the commercial kitchens of the future.
4. Advanced Cooking Technologies
In addition to smart technology, there have also been significant advancements in the core cooking technologies themselves. Induction cooking, for example, offers faster heating, more precise temperature control, and greater energy efficiency than traditional gas or electric cooktops. Sous-vide cooking, once the exclusive domain of high-end restaurants, is now more accessible than ever, allowing kitchens of all sizes to produce perfectly cooked and incredibly tender food. Steam-injection ovens, which can inject precise amounts of steam into the cooking chamber, are another innovation that is helping chefs to achieve new levels of creativity and quality.
5.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Designs
As sustainability becomes an increasingly important consideration for both consumers and businesses, equipment manufacturers are responding with a new generation of eco-friendly designs. This includes everything from energy-efficient refrigerators and dishwashers to water-saving faucets and food waste reduction systems. Many manufacturers are also using more sustainable materials in their products and designing them to be more easily repaired and recycled at the end of their life. 4. Certifications and Compliance
When it comes to food equipment, safety and hygiene are paramount. Ensure that the manufacturer you choose adheres to the highest international standards of quality and safety. Look for certifications such as CE, which indicates that the product meets the health, safety, and environmental protection standards of the European Economic Area. It is also important to confirm that the equipment is made from food-grade materials that are safe for contact with food. A reputable manufacturer will be transparent about their certifications and will be able to provide you with the documentation you need to ensure compliance with local health and safety regulations.
